Post by: Aquatechnique on June 24, 2004, 01:39:26 pm
I have a pitch witch and in my experience will not remove moss,this particular piece of kit is designed toward cleaning the shingle type roofs in the U.S where pressure cleaning is detrimental to shingles.I have converted mine to clean slate.Cleaning roofs is hazardous,I use life lines,carabiners and the like.Remember Health & Safety requires you are taking all reasonable precautions to avoid falling when working over 2 metres,scaffolding or tying off too will not work if you are planning to walk the roof(not recommended) if you can e-mail me a pic I could assess the roof for you.As regards preventing the moss coming back discuss with your customer what his budget is.I have a few solutions for you to discuss with him/her.The moss has appeared due to the fact his roof has a drying out problem but without a few more details ie the roof tile type I cant offer more advice
